Transaction 89626a4cdc283e725a3fdcee64b3fc4ff2cef59b2246969e0d8e71b6974e3f5c
1 Input
1 Output
-
89626a4cdc283e725a3fdcee64b3fc4ff2cef59b2246969e0d8e71b6974e3f5c:0
- value
- 57638219
- script pubkey
- OP_0 OP_PUSHBYTES_20 387d1656e141d8498d39590b718c89d0ec42c6dc
- address
- bc1q8p73v4hpg8vynrfety9hrryf6rky93ku9as04g